Someone I know just got arrested for attempted theft and unlawful entry to a vehicle. They also have like 2 other thefts they can charge him with. He just signed a plea agreement of 4yrs all susp. 2 yrs prob. What is the very LEAST time hes looking at?

You said 4 years all suspended. ALL suspended means he doesn't have to do any time. But, if he gets busted again he will have those 4 years and whatever they give him for any further activity and it will be harsh.
